    • F2.3 Are food contact surfaces, utensils and equipment washed and sanitized in a manner that removes/prevents contamination?
      • Observation(s): At the time of inspection, the maximum temperature achieved at the dish surface in the high-temperature mechanical dishwasher was measured to be 139°F (59°C), below the required temperature of 71°C at the dish surface, or required minimum final rinse water temperature of 82°C (180°F) as dictated by the manufacturer's instructions for use. Temperature gauges on the dishwasher unreliable as they kept on increasing while measured dish surface temperature remained lower than required. Chlorine sanitizer concentration in mechanical glass washer measured at over 100 ppm. • Until the dishwasher is repaired and working properly, use the 3-compartment sink method to wash, rinse and sanitize dishes with a 100 ppm chlorine solution. Or, after using the dishwasher to wash and rinse dishware, ensure complete immersion in bleach sanitizer solution for 30-60 seconds before air-drying to ensure sanitization of all dishware. • Repair the high temperature mechanical dishwasher so that it achieves proper sanitizing temperatures during the final rinse cycle.
      • F2.3A Mechanical dishwasher/glasswasher must provide sufficient washing and sanitizing action to remove contamination.

    • F2.5 Are the premises and equipment properly maintained and operated in a sanitary manner (i.e. ongoing maintenance)?
      • Observation(s): • (1) Cleaning rag soaked in a container of detergent (not sanitizer). • (2) Improper labelling of chemicals (i.e., detergent stored in bleach bottles). Corrective Actions: • (1) CORRECTED DURING INSPECTION: The EHO prepared a sanitizer solution of 100 ppm chlorine (1/2 teaspoon of bleach per L of water). Please ensure this solution is refreshed every 4 hours at most. Alternatively, use a sanitizer spray bottle and disposable paper towel to sanitize surfaces. • (2) Ensure all chemical bottles reflect their contents to prevent misuse and reactions between incompatible chemicals. ** Deep clean the inside of the chest freezer through the doors of the walk-in cooler
      • F2.5B The premises must be properly constructed and maintained in good, clean and sanitary condition.
      • F2.5C Wiping cloths must be maintained and stored in a sanitary manner.
      • F2.5D Chemicals, cleaners and other agents must be properly labelled and stored separately from food to prevent contamination.

    • F2.5 Are the premises and equipment properly maintained and operated in a sanitary manner (i.e. ongoing maintenance)?
      • Observation(s): [1] Ice scoop (at bar) was observed not being protected from contamination. Please store ice scoop contained in a manner so that only the handle is exposed and ensure both ice scoop and container are properly washed, sanitized at start of each shift. [2] Paper towel dispenser positioned right above the knife storage allowing dripping hands to contaminate clean knives. Please store knives elsewhere, or place paper towel dispenser above the handwashing sink for more convenient location. [3] Moist wiping cloths were observed on surfaces. Staff prepared a 100 ppm bleach chlorine solution and placed cloths in it. Please ensure that between uses, wiping cloths are being kept in sanitizer solution. Strength of sanitizer solution should be monitored and solution replaced as necessary. Regular household bleach should be used (not the lemon-scented 'fancy-bleach'). Recommend posting the bleach solution 'recipe' in the kitchen.
      • F2.5C Wiping cloths must be maintained and stored in a sanitary manner.
      • F2.5K Storage of equipment, food contact surfaces and utensils must prevent contamination.
